Senior Final - 21st April, 2018 - L'Orchestre de Chambre de Geneve
- Tianyou Ma (17, China)
- Diana Adamyan (18, Armenia)
- Nathan Mierdl (20, France/Germany)
- HyunJae Lim (20, South Korea)
The 1st prize winner of the Senior Division will receive CHF 15,000 and the 1-year loan of a fine Italian instrument – from Christophe Landon Rare Violins.
An additional special prize, the 2-year loan of a very fine period Stradivarius violin from the private collection of Jonathan Moulds CBE, will also be awarded by the Beare’s International Violin Society to the candidate deemed to have displayed the most outstanding potential throughout the competition.
The 2018 jury will comprise: Jury chair Pamela Frank, Vice chair Joji Hattori, Itamar Golan, Ilya Gringolts, Henning Kraggerud, Lu Siqing, Maxim Vengerov, Soyoung Yoon and VC Artist Josef Spacek.
